  1. What are tattoo and piercing shops? Tattoo and piercing shops are establishments that offer services related to body art. They provide tattoos, body piercings, and sometimes even permanent makeup services.
  2. What should you look for in a tattoo and piercing shop? When choosing a tattoo and piercing shop, it is essential to consider several factors, such as:
  • Cleanliness: The shop should be clean and well-maintained. Look for sterilization equipment and a clean working environment.
  • Reputation: Check online reviews and ask for recommendations from friends and family.
  • Experience: Look for a shop with experienced artists who can provide high-quality work.
  • Licensing: Ensure the shop has the necessary licenses to operate legally.
  • Portfolio: Check out the artist's portfolios to ensure their style matches your preferences.
  1. The tattooing process if you have never been tattooed before, it can be a daunting experience. However, knowing what to expect can help ease any anxiety. The tattooing process typically involves:
  • Choosing a design: The artist will work with you to create a design or use an existing one.
  • Preparing the area: The artist will clean and shave the area to be tattooed.
  • Applying the stencil: The artist will transfer the design onto your skin using a stencil.
  • Tattooing: The artist will use a tattoo gun to apply the ink to your skin. The process can take several hours, depending on the size and complexity of the design.
  • Aftercare: The artist will provide instructions on how to care for your new tattoo to ensure it heals properly.
  1. The piercing process Piercing is another popular form of body art. The piercing process typically involves:
  • Choosing a location: The artist will work with you to choose a location for the piercing.
  • Preparing the area: The artist will clean and sterilize the area.
  • Marking the spot: The artist will mark the spot where the piercing will be placed.
  • Piercing: The artist will use a sterilized needle or piercing gun to create a hole in the skin.
  • Aftercare: The artist will provide instructions on how to care for your new piercing to ensure it heals properly.
  1. Risks and precautions While tattooing and piercing can be a safe and enjoyable experience, there are risks involved. It is important to take precautions to ensure your safety, such as:
  • Choosing a reputable shop with experienced artists.
  • Ensuring the shop uses sterilization equipment and practices proper hygiene.
  • Following the artist's aftercare instructions to prevent infection and promote healing.
  • Being aware of any allergic reactions to the ink or piercing material.
  1. What to expect when visiting a tattoo and piercing shop When you visit a tattoo and piercing shop, you can expect a professional and friendly environment. The artist will work with you to create a design or choose a location for your piercing. They will provide you with information on aftercare and answer any questions you may have. You can expect the artist to use sterile equipment and follow proper hygiene procedures to ensure your safety.
